1. A wood type golf club head having hosel, heel, toe and face portions, and a weighting system, the weighting system comprising:

  • first, second and third weight receiving sockets and at least one set of removable and interchangeable weights receivable in the sockets, wherein the first and third sockets being disposed in the heel and toe portions of the club head, respectively, and the second socket being disposed between the first and third sockets and wherein the weights have screw-threaded outer surfaces engageable with screw-threaded inner surfaces of the sockets, and wherein the weights have engageable indentations provided in head portions thereof, at least one socket being generally horizontally disposed with a longitudinal axis substantially parallel to the face portion of the club head, and at least one other socket being disposed with a longitudinal axis substantially perpendicular to the face portion of the club head.
